From: Russell Bryant Date: Wed, 9 Dec 2009 15:14:21 +0000 (+0000) Subject: Set a module load priority for format modules. X-Git-Tag: 1.4.28-rc1~7^2 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=4dfd9d4800cdd961b4e3b45e3d98aef584b49e2b;p=thirdparty%2Fasterisk.git Set a module load priority for format modules. A recent change to app_voicemail made it such that the module now assumes that all format modules are available while processing voicemail configuration. However, when autoloading modules, it was possible that app_voicemail was loaded before the format modules. Since format modules don't depend on anything, set a module load priority on them to ensure that they get loaded first when autoloading. This version of the patch is specific to Asterisk 1.4 and 1.6.0. These versions did not already support module load priority in the module API. This adds a trivial version of this which is just a module flag to include it in a pass before loading "everything". Thanks to mmichelson for the review!
